Barnett Customs Brokers, Inc. v. United States
50 Cust. Ct. 192, 1963 Cust. Ct. LEXIS 4108
Procedural entryThis page is a short order in Barnett Customs Brokers, Inc. v. United States. Read the opinion of the Court — 50 Cust. Ct. 296 →
United States Customs Court·Decided January 31, 1963·No. No. 67392; protests 62/1176 and 62/1219 (Los Angeles)·Published
Opinion
Opinion by
In accordance with stipulation of counsel that the merchandise consists of so-called Marion vases, which are table and kitchen articles and utensils, having as their component material glass, pressed and unpolished, the claim of the plaintiff was sustained.
